Progress to date<br />

The start date for the programme was<br />

1 January 2003. The first meeting of the<br />

programme steering committee took place at<br />

ENEL Produzione in Pisa, Italy on the 29 January<br />

2003. Coordination and communication<br />

strategies were developed by the partners to<br />

ensure the effective transfer of data and<br />

information.<br />

The PowerFlam2 website is near completion,<br />

which will allow the general public access to<br />

information relating to the programme<br />

(http://www.powerflam.ifrf.net/pf2). Each partner<br />

is authenticated and this allows them secure<br />

access to the website and the ability to exchange<br />

sensitive information.<br />

Pilot rigs and experimental techniques have<br />

been created to generate the data required for<br />

correlation and calibration of the computer<br />

simulations. Large utility operators are preparing<br />

for large-scale co-firing experiments that will<br />

generate vital data that can be used with the<br />

development of the computer simulations. Fuel<br />

preparation is an important aspect of the<br />

programme and has been centralised to ensure<br />

stability in the fuel composition. Currently the fuel<br />

requirements of each partner are being assessed<br />

so that fuel preparation can commence.<br />

INFORMATION<br />

References: NNE5-907-2001<br />

Programme:<br />

FP5 - <strong>Energy</strong>, Environment and<br />

Sustainable Development<br />

Title:<br />

Studies of Fuel Blend Properties in Boilers<br />

and Simulation Rigs to Increase <strong>Bio</strong>mass<br />

and <strong>Bio</strong>-waste Materials Used for Co-firing<br />

in Pulverised Coal Fired Boilers –<br />

POWERFLAM2<br />

Duration: 36 months<br />

Contact point:<br />

Steven Morris<br />

University of Wales Cardiff<br />

MorrisSM@Cardiff.ac.uk<br />

Partners:<br />

University of Wales (UK)<br />

IFRF Research Station (NL)<br />

VGB Powertech (D)<br />

Electricité de France – Division R&D (F)<br />

ENEL Produzione (I)<br />

Laborelec (F)<br />

Insytut Energetyki (PL)<br />

TU Clausthal (D)<br />

University of Glamorgan (IRL)<br />
